Ceredex Value Advisors LLC raised its position in Schlumberger Limited (NYSE:SLB – Free Report) by 3.6%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 2,457,665 shares of the oil and gas company’s stock after purchasing an additional 85,688 shares during the quarter. Schlumberger comprises 1.9% of Ceredex Value Advisors L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 3rd biggest position. Ceredex Value Advisors LLC’s holdings in Schlumberger were worth $94,227,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Schlumberger
Schlumberger Limited engages in the provision of technology for the energy industry worldwide. The company operates through four divisions: Digital & Integration, Reservoir Performance, Well Construction, and Production Systems. The company provides field development and hydrocarbon production, carbon management, and integration of adjacent energy systems; reservoir interpretation and data processing services for exploration data; and well construction and production improvement services and products.
